The Fanuc A06B-0651-B005 is a DC servo motor from the Model 10M series, designed for use in CNC machine tool axis drive applications. The nameplate identifies the unit as a permanent magnet DC servo motor manufactured by Fanuc Ltd., with rated armature voltage of 165 V and continuous stall ratings printed on the data plate. Serial number B 411652 is stamped on the rating plate. Per published Fanuc specifications for the A06B-0651-B005 configuration, this Model 10M unit operates at 1500 RPM rated speed, draws 12 A, and delivers approximately 12 Nm continuous stall torque. The motor includes an integrated tachogenerator rated at 6 V per 1000 RPM, providing analog velocity feedback to compatible Fanuc velocity control units in the VCU 6047 series and equivalent. Construction is the standard yellow cap DC servo configuration with a straight keyed output shaft and rear mounted tachogenerator housing. Mounting is via the integrated cast flange visible on the drive end. The A06B-0651-B005 is commonly found driving feed axes on Fanuc 5, 6, and 7 series CNC controlled machining centers, lathes, and grinders, and is used as a direct OEM replacement on legacy machine tools that retain DC drive electronics. Class B insulation is indicated on the nameplate. Permanent magnet field construction eliminates the need for separate field excitation circuitry.
